Sharjah Charity International Disburses AED 84.3M In Aid Across UAE In First Half Of 2024
The Sharjah Charity International (SCI) allocated AED84.3 million to aid programmes within the UAE in the first half of this year. This amount included AED6.7 million for monthly aid, AED31.2 million for seasonal programmes, and AED39.6 million for one-time aid, as reported by the Department of Excellence and Strategic Planning.
Abdullah bin Khadim, Executive Director of SCI, highlighted that internal aid is a priority for the association. He stated that such aid promotes happiness, living stability, family cohesion, and loyalty among beneficiaries. The one-time aid of AED39.6 million included AED15 million for medical assistance, benefiting 743 patients with severe conditions like viral hepatitis, cancer, and kidney failure.

Medical aid covered essential treatments such as liver transplants, heart surgeries, eye surgeries, caesarean sections, and prosthetics. The association relies on charitable individuals to support these critical needs.
Bin Khadim mentioned that housing assistance worth AED8.3 million was provided to 906 beneficiaries. This aid included restoring and maintaining dilapidated homes and providing essential appliances and furniture based on field studies and social research reports for each family.
The assistance also covered overdue rent payments for those unable to pay and settled electricity and water bills that had been cut off due to accumulated arrears caused by difficult living conditions.
In support of students from low-income families, educational assistance totalling AED4.8 million was provided. This aid covered tuition fees and supplied tablets to over 680 students.
Support for Inmates and Monthly Aid
The association helped 1,100 individuals secure their release from penal and correctional facilities by paying off their debts in collaboration with relevant authorities.
Bin Khadim noted that total cash assistance provided to eligible recipients, including orphans, widows, divorcees, and those who have lost their livelihood amounted to AED6.7 million during the first half of the year. This assistance is typically granted for six months and is renewable based on the family's circumstances as determined by the assistance committee and social research reports.
Seasonal Aid Programmes
The association provided a total of AED31.2 million in seasonal aid during the first half of the year. This included the Ramadan campaign "Joud," which covered Iftar projects, Ramadan provisions, Zakat Al-Fitr, Zakat Al-Mal, and Eid clothing.
The Winter campaign provided winter clothes and heavy blankets to workers as a gesture of gratitude for their dedicated efforts in serving the nation.
Feeding Food Initiative
In the first half of this year, SCI distributed meals to needy individuals across the UAE as part of its ongoing "Feeding Food" charitable project. This initiative cost AED3.2 million and included Iftar for fasting individuals, expiation for fasting violations, oath fulfilments, Aqeeqah ceremonies, and feeding the poor.
